동영상: Toyota Material Handling과 4차 산업 혁명(Industry 4.0) - 모놀리식에서 Microservices, Microsoft Azure 및 MongoDB Atlas로의 전환을 통한 스마트 팩토리 구축
화물 운반 장소와 시간 및 방법이 입력된 자동화된 지게차가 거대한 원통형 치즈를 싣고 공장을 누빕니다. 좀 더 까다로운 작업들은 인력과 구식 지게차의 힘을 빌려야 하지만, 이런 작업의 핵심은 수십억 개의 데이터 포인트가 생성, 관리, 저장 및 분석되는 방식에 있습니다.
4차 산업 혁명(Industry 4.0)이 도래하자 Toyota Material Handling Europe은 제조 환경의 역사적 변화를 성공으로 이끌 장비와 데이터 플랫폼을 구축하고 있습니다. Toyota는 자동차의 품질이 우수하기로 유명합니다. 현재 Toyota 개발 팀은 보다 안전하고 자율적인 미래형 스마트 팩토리로 전환하는 데 필요한 IoT 소프트웨어를 개발하는 방식에도 이와 동일한 표준을 적용되고 있습니다.
"Toyota의 목표는 4차 산업 혁명 시대에 업계 1위로 발돋움하는 것입니다,”라고 필립 대드거(Toyota Material Handling Europe의 수석 시스템 아키텍트 겸 IT 관리자)는 설명했습니다.
최근 스톡홀름에서 있었던 프레젠테이션에서 필립은 Toyota Material Handling Europe이 통합 텔레매틱스를 통해 어떻게 10만 대 이상의 웨어하우스 트럭을 연결했는지에 대해 설명했습니다. 트럭은 제조 및 창고 보관부터 운송에 이르기까지 거의 모든 비즈니스에서 투입되고 있습니다.
필립은 프레젠테이션에서 여러 가지 흥미로운 주제들을 다뤘는데, 아래에서 전체 내용을 살펴볼 수 있습니다. 그는 4차 산업 혁명의 배경, 팀원이 동의한 개발자 선언문, 작업의 지침이 되는 핵심 원칙 등에 대해 설명하고 있습니다. 또한, 개발 팀의 생산성을 높이고 플랫폼을 보다 사용자 친화적으로 만들기 위해 모놀리식 코드베이스를 마이크로 서비스 접근 방식으로 전환하는 방법에 대해서도 논의하고 있습니다. 이러한 혁신의 토대가 되는 것이 바로 MongoDB의 완전 관리형 글로벌 클라우드 데이터베이스 서비스인 MongoDB Atlas로, Toyota Material Handling은 Microsoft Azure에서 이를 실행하고 있습니다.
필립은 MongoDB에서 마음에 들었던 점을 이렇게 설명했습니다. "가장 훌륭한 부분은 바로 데이터 모델입니다. 모든 것이 자연스러운 JSON 문서 형식으로 이뤄져 있습니다. 따라서 개발자가 작업을 쉽고 빠르게 완료할 수 있습니다. 데이터 모델 구축에 매달릴 필요 없이 비즈니스 가치를 창출하는 데 집중할 수 있습니다."
개발자가 작업을 쉽고 빠르게 완료할 수 있습니다. 데이터 모델 구축에 매달릴 필요 없이 비즈니스 가치를 창출하는 데 집중할 수 있습니다.
필립 대드거, Toyota Material Handling Europe 수석 솔루션 아키텍트 겸 IT 관리자
데이터 모델 외에도 많은 장점이 있습니다. Toyota Material Handling은 다음과 같은 8가지 평가 기준에 따라 혁신을 추진하는 데 사용할 데이터베이스 플랫폼을 결정했습니다.
- 성능 – 고객 SLA를 충족하고 미래의 괄목할만한 성장을 지원할 만큼의 저지연성과 확장성을 갖춘 읽기 및 쓰기 기능
- 개발자가 백엔드 데이터베이스 관리에 신경 쓸 필요 없이 애플리케이션 개발에 집중할 수 있는 자동 확장, 운영 및 관리
- 매우 중요한 비즈니스 및 개인 데이터를 보호할 수 있는 보안 및 규정 준수 체계
- 지연 시간에 민감한 작업을 감안해 공장과 지리적으로 가까운 곳인 북서 유럽 또는 서유럽의 Microsoft Azure Microsoft Azure에서 호스팅할 수 있는 데이터 지역성
- 완전 관리형 데이터 보호 및 재해 복구를 지원하는 자동 백업 및 복원
- 고객이 클라우드에 구애받지 않고 어디서나 어떤 플랫폼에서든 자유롭게 실행할 수 있도록 지원
- 개발자가 새로운 애플리케이션 기능을 지속적으로 통합하고 시장 요구보다 항상 앞서 나갈 수 있도록 유연한 데이터 모델을 갖춘 개발자 친화적인 데이터베이스
- 입증된 모범 사례와 널리 이용되는 기술을 사용해 개발자 생산성을 위한 에코시스템 구축
이러한 주요 기준에서 MongoDB의 기술이 Toyota Material Handling에 가장 적합한 이유에 대해 자세히 알고 싶다면 전체 비디오를 시청하십시오. 필립은 MongoDB를 선택한 또 다른 중요한 이유로 두 가지를 꼽고 있습니다. MongoDB University에 액세스하여 손쉽게 웹 기반 개발자 교육을 실시할 수 있다는 점과 MongoDB 팀과의 긴밀한 관계가 바로 그것입니다.
필립은 이렇게 말했습니다. “MongoDB 팀을 만나보셨습니까? 이들은 항상 우리를 적극적으로 도와줍니다. 항상 미소를 띄고 최고의 지원 서비스를 제공합니다. MongoDB 팀의 도움이 있었기에 MongoDB University를 일사천리로 계획하고 모든 직원이 단기간에 수준 높은 기술 지식을 습득할 수 있었습니다.